The postcode CH49 7NW is located in Wirral, in the county of Merseyside. It was introduced in June 1999 and is an active postcode. CH49 7NW is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
CH49 7NW is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of CH49 7NW as Hard-pressed living > Migration and churn > Young hard-pressed families.
The closest road name to CH49 7NW is Ganney's Meadow Road which is centered 30 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Ganneys Meadow Road and is 76 m away. The closest railway station is Upton Rail Station, 1.4 km away.
The closest primary school to CH49 7NW (for ages 11 and under) is Fender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Requires improvement on July 12,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Upton Hall School FCJ.
The local pub for residents of CH49 7NW is Woodchurch Hotel and is 176 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on July 20,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Golden Dinner and is 327 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on May 4, 2021.
Residents reported an average download speed of 144 Mbps and an average upload speed of 17.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for CH49 7NW is covered by the Merseyside police force association and Wirral is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
